Parkinson's Disease

Parkinson Disease is an Idiopathic, Chronic, Progressive, Degenerative disorder affecting the elderly people. However it is also seen in young people. Parkinson Disease occurs when certain nerve cells (neurons) in substantia nigra that produces dopamine chemical die or become impaired. When approx. 80% of these nerve cells(dopamine producing cells) are damaged, the symptoms of Parkinson disease appear.

Parkinson's Disease Physiotherapy

Parkinson diseases a movement disorder caused by depletion of a chemical neuro-transmitter in the brain called Dopamine. Dopamine is intricately involved in many aspects of how we move. Parkinson’s disease is characterised by four key symptoms Rigidity, Slowness in movement, Tremor, Postural instability. Apart from physiotherapy if the parkinson's disease has gone to stage 3 or 4 then a Deep Brain Stimulation Surgery (DBS) is performed to control the symptoms.

Prevention

Some other research has shown that people who drink caffeine — which is found in coffee, tea and cola — get Parkinson's disease less often than those who don't drink it. However, it is still not known whether caffeine actually protects against getting Parkinson's, or is related in some other way. Currently there is not enough evidence to suggest drinking caffeinated beverages to protect against Parkinson's. Green tea is also related to a reduced risk of developing Parkinson's disease.
